Network Infrastructure Intern information

What is a network infrastructure intern?

Network Infrastructure Interns are students or recent graduates who work under the supervision of IT professionals to support, maintain, and help improve an organization's network systems. Their responsibilities often include assisting with the setup, configuration, and troubleshooting of network hardware and software, monitoring network performance, and documenting processes. This internship provides hands-on experience with switches, routers, firewalls, and other networking equipment, helping interns build foundational skills for a career in network administration or engineering.

What types of projects and tasks can a network infrastructure intern expect to work on during their internship?

As a Network Infrastructure Intern, you can expect to assist with a variety of hands-on projects, such as configuring network devices, monitoring network performance, and troubleshooting connectivity issues. You'll likely work closely with experienced network engineers to help implement upgrades, maintain documentation, and support day-to-day network operations. This role often provides exposure to real-world networking environments, offering opportunities to learn about industry-standard hardware, protocols, and security practices. Collaboration with IT support and systems teams is common, giving you a well-rounded understanding of enterprise network management.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a network infrastructure intern,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Network Infrastructure Intern, you need a basic understanding of networking concepts, familiarity with hardware and cabling, and coursework or education in information technology or computer science. Experience with network monitoring tools, Cisco or CompTIA Network+ certifications, and hands-on practice with routers and switches are valuable assets. Strong problem-solving abilities, attention to detail, and effective communication help interns excel in team environments and troubleshoot issues efficiently. These skills are crucial for supporting network reliability, security, and seamless IT operations within an organization.

What is the difference between Network Infrastructure Intern vs Network Support Technician?

AspectNetwork Infrastructure InternNetwork Support Technician
CredentialsTypically pursuing or holding an associate's or bachelor's degree in IT or related fieldMay hold certifications like CompTIA Network+ or Cisco CCNA
Work EnvironmentInternship setting, often in a corporate or data center environment, supervised by senior staffFull-time role providing ongoing support, troubleshooting, and maintenance
Job FocusLearning and assisting with network setup, documentation, and basic troubleshootingResolving network issues, configuring devices, and supporting end-users

The main difference is that a Network Infrastructure Intern is typically a student gaining hands-on experience, while a Network Support Technician is a more experienced role focused on ongoing network support and troubleshooting. Interns are in learning roles, whereas technicians are responsible for maintaining network operations.

Job Description

Systems Analyst Intern 3 months internship to hire Job description: The Systems Analyst Intern will provide functional support and expand capabilities in the areas of product development, project coordination, programming, and client support. The SA will support key business technology projects managed by Helm360's Services Division and will play a key role in helping to meet business, schedule, and budget objectives. This position provides an important role in establishing and maintaining strategic partnership between business needs and technology delivery in a fast paced IT Services environment

Qualifications

Bachelor's Degree in Computer Science or related engineering domain.

Background in application development using any Microsoft Technologies such as .Net, C#, MS SQL Server, Visual Studio or TFS.

Any prior experience working with deliverables such as functional specification, high level requirements and functional design is preferable.

Prior background in Business Intelligence technologies and sound data analysis skills using SQL.

Adaptability, flexibility and the ability to work in a team and to be a collaborator.

Participate in planning sessions that outline technical solutions that reach business goals.

Excellent analytical, organizational and communication skills
